The stimulation of cells with agonists that activate phospholipase C, and hence increase the cytoplasmic concentration of inositol 1,4,5-trisphosphate (IP3), often produces complex intracellular Ca2+ signals, such as Ca2+ waves [1]. The key to understanding how Ca2+ waves propagate was the observation that the Ca2+ wave velocity and concentration gradient was maintained as the Ca2+ waves swept across cells. This implies that Ca2+ waves propagate, not passively by diffusion, but rather actively through sequential activation of Ca2+ release units that regenerate the Ca2+ wave as it travels. The mechanism underlying the regenerative Ca2+ release process was the subject of much debate until several groups showed that IP3 receptors are under dual regulation by both IP3 and cytosolic Ca2+ (for review see [2]). IP3 receptors were found to be activated synergistically by IP3 and low (< 1 μM) cytosolic Ca2+ concentrations, but inhibited by high (> 1–10 μM) Ca2+ concentrations.
